We are seeking a highly skilled Power Apps Developer to join our team. This role requires 6+ years of hands-on experience in designing, developing, and deploying business applications using the Microsoft Power Platform.
Key Responsibilities
* Design and develop scalable and secure applications using Power Apps (Canvas and Model-Driven).
* Automate business processes using Power Automate (Flow).
* Integrate Power Platform solutions with SharePoint, Microsoft Teams, Dynamics 365, and external data sources.
* Create and manage Dataverse entities, relationships, and business rules.
* Develop custom connectors and use Power BI for reporting and dashboards.
* Collaborate with business analysts and stakeholders to gather requirements and translate them into technical solutions.
* Ensure application performance, scalability, and security best practices.
* Provide support, maintenance, and enhancements to existing applications.
* Mentor junior developers and contribute to best practices and governance.
Required Skills & Qualifications
* 6+ years of experience in Power Platform development.
* Strong expertise in Power Apps (Canvas and Model-Driven) and Power Automate.
* Proficient in Dataverse, SharePoint Online, Microsoft 365, and Power BI.
* Experience with custom connectors, Azure Logic Apps, and Azure Functions is a plus.
* Solid understanding of REST APIs, JSON, and OData.
* Familiarity with Agile/Scrum methodologies.
* Excellent problem-solving, communication, and documentation skills.
* Microsoft certifications (e.g., PL-400, PL-900) are a plus.
Preferred Qualifications
* Experience with Dynamics 365 and Power Virtual Agents.
* Knowledge of CI/CD pipelines for Power Platform.
* Exposure to governance and ALM in Power Platform environments.